Dear Khani,

I could not understand about which view you have inquired me.

If you are talking about getting further qualification, then yes, ACCAs can get further qualification either from ICAP or ICAEW. There is no mystery in it. If some ACCA qualifies from ICAP then he would certainly be eligible for being a partner in a professional firm.
